The Segunda Federación battle between UD Mutilvera and CD Izarra on the 4th of November 2023 culminated in a well-deserved 1-0 victory for the home team, UD Mutilvera, with the only goal of the match stemming from a strategically timed strike early in the second half.

UD Mutilvera exhibited exemplary defensive tactics throughout the game as evidenced by the fact that they did not concede a goal. Despite this, they amassed a notable tally of 5 yellow cards, indicating a degree of aggression and recklessness in their defensive maneuvers. Three of these cards were drawn in the first half, which could potentially illustrate a measure of desperation or imbalance in the team's play earlier on.

CD Izarra, on the other hand, also showcased equal defensive resilience with impressive tactical solidity. They did, however, concede an avoidable goal in the second half which ultimately cost them the match. In terms of discipline, they fared slightly better than Mutilvera by only picking up 3 yellow cards - all in the second half.

The analysis illuminates a wide gap in the corner kick domain. UD Mutilvera, with 10 corner kicks, doubled CD Izarra's 5 corner kicks. The home team's superior set-pieces clearly highlighted the team's attacking impetus and the sustained pressure imposed on the away team's defense. Succeeding in forcing twice the corner kicks of your opponent not only indicates a high level of offensive pressure but can also be a sign of exceptional strategic planning.

Based on this particular match's indicators, one can deduce a rather intriguing narrative. UD Mutilvera, although initially on the backfoot in terms of discipline, managed to utilize their attacking prowess to take control of the game in the second half, procuring a vital win. On the other hand, CD Izarra demonstrated commendable grit but failed to fully capitalize on their disciplinary advantage, ultimately failing to equalize or overpower their opponents on the scoreboard.

While the match featured a healthy degree of competitiveness and aggressiveness from both sides given the number of yellow cards issued, it was UD Mutilvera's superior attacking prowess, and ability to control the game, led to their victory.
